Plastic containers can leach chemicals into food when microwaved

Plastic containers are associated with increased leaching—the transfer or leaking of chemicals into food—when microwaved. This is because heat speeds up hydrolysis, the process by which water molecules can break chemical bonds. This reaction causes plastic containers to shed microplastics and nanoplastics, as well as leach chemical additives, into food.

Bisphenols, phthalates, and other potentially harmful ingredients are commonly found in plastics used for food containers. These substances are considered endocrine disruptors, which mimic or block natural hormones in the body. Exposure to them has been linked to infertility, thyroid disease, early puberty, leukemia, cancer, neurobehavioral issues, obesity, and metabolic dysfunction.

The American Chemistry Council claims that Bisphenol A (BPA), found in plastic, is one of the most thoroughly tested chemicals, with a 50-year safety track record. However, critics argue that there is a lack of thorough scientific oversight, and the potential long-term effects of BPA and phthalate exposure from microwaved plastic containers require further investigation.

To reduce the risk of chemical leaching, avoid microwaving food directly in plastic containers, opting instead for glass or ceramic containers. When using plastic containers, avoid those marked with a 1, 3, 6, or 7, as these types of plastic typically have a low melting point and can release chemicals faster when heated.

Plastic containers with a microwave-safe label are less likely to leach

Heating food in plastic containers in the microwave can be convenient, but it's important to be cautious. Some plastics are designed to withstand high microwave temperatures, but not all. It's essential to check the container's label for microwave safety instructions. Containers labelled "microwave-safe" have been specifically designed and tested for this purpose and are therefore less likely to leach chemicals into your food.

The US Food and Drug Administration (FDA) has strict safety standards for all food packaging materials, including plastic. They review the safety of packaging components that may come into contact with food, even in tiny amounts. This includes evaluating cumulative exposure to food contact substances, the type of packaging used, and safe levels of exposure to the materials. These evaluations help ensure that any potential migration of substances from packaging into food is safe for consumption.

However, it's important to note that not all plastics are created equal. Some plastics, such as those used in butter tubs and deli containers, are designed for cold food storage and should not be used for reheating. Polystyrene containers, for example, should be avoided in the microwave unless they have a clear "microwave-safe" label.

When using plastic containers in the microwave, always follow the instructions on the label. If a container is not labelled for microwave use, transfer your food to a container that is specifically designed for microwave heating, such as microwave-safe glass or ceramic containers. These alternatives often come with removable plastic lids, making them convenient for storage and reheating.

By following these guidelines and using microwave-safe containers, you can reduce the risk of chemical leaching and enjoy your reheated meals with peace of mind. Remember, while plastic containers with a microwave-safe label are less likely to leach, it's always a good idea to err on the side of caution and follow proper microwave safety practices.

Plastic wrap can be safe to use in the microwave if it's labelled microwave-safe

It is generally safe to use plastic wrap in the microwave if it is labelled microwave-safe. Plastic containers and wraps designed for use in the microwave have been approved by the U.S. Food and Drug Administration (FDA) and are safe for contact with food. The FDA undertakes a safety review of all new food-contact materials before they are permitted on the market.

To know if a plastic container or wrap is microwave-safe, check the label. Products labelled "Microwave Safe" or with an imprinted microwave symbol can be used in the microwave. This symbol is usually found on reusable plastic storage containers. Other plastic containers, packages, or wraps may include instructions for proper microwave use on their labels.

It is important to follow the instructions on the label when using plastic containers or wraps in the microwave. Microwaving plastic can increase the risk of transferring harmful substances to food. The two key culprits are the man-made chemicals phthalates and Bisphenol A (BPA), which are added to plastic to help it keep its shape and pliability. In high volumes, these substances have been linked to negative health outcomes, including hormone disruptions, respiratory issues, and cardiovascular diseases. Therefore, it is always best to avoid putting polystyrene containers in the microwave if you are unsure or cannot locate a microwave-safe label on the packaging.

It is worth noting that cold storage containers like butter tubs, deli containers, cottage cheese cartons, and yogurt cartons are not approved for use in the microwave. If the container is not labelled for microwave use, transfer the food to a microwave-safe container before heating.

Plastic containers marked with recycling symbols 1, 3, 6, or 7 should be avoided

While microwaving food is generally considered safe, using plastic containers to do so may cause chemicals to leach into your food. Plastic containers with recycling symbols 1, 3, 6, or 7 should be avoided due to the potential presence of harmful chemicals.

The term "plastic" refers to a wide range of materials, with various substances added to shape or stabilize them. Some common additives in plastics, such as bisphenol A (BPA) and phthalates, have been identified as potential health hazards by toxicologists. These chemicals are known as endocrine disruptors, which can interfere with natural hormones in the body and lead to serious health issues, including infertility, thyroid disease, early puberty, and various types of cancer.

Recycling symbol 1 is often found on single-use Styrofoam food packaging. These plastics tend to have low melting points, which means they can release chemicals into your food even faster when heated in the microwave. Similarly, plastics with recycling symbol 6, made from polystyrene (PS), can melt at high temperatures, making them unsuitable for microwave use.

Recycling symbol 3 plastics are likely to contain phthalates and bisphenols, which can leach into your food when heated. These chemicals can act as endocrine disruptors and have potential long-term health effects that require further investigation. Finally, plastics marked with recycling symbol 7 are also likely to contain these harmful chemicals and should be avoided when microwaving food.

To minimize your exposure to potentially harmful chemicals, it is recommended to use alternative containers, such as glass or ceramic, when heating food in the microwave. While it may be convenient to use plastic containers, the potential health risks associated with leaching chemicals make it advisable to choose safer options.

Plastic containers can melt in the microwave under certain conditions

It is important to be cautious when using plastic containers in the microwave, as certain conditions can cause them to melt or degrade. While many plastic containers are designed to withstand high microwave temperatures, not all plastics are created equal.

Firstly, it is crucial to check the labels on plastic containers. Containers labelled "Microwave Safe" or bearing a microwave symbol are specifically designed for use in the microwave and can withstand the heat without melting or leaching chemicals. These symbols are typically found on reusable plastic storage containers. If there is no label indicating microwave safety, it is best to avoid using the container in the microwave.

The type of plastic is also a critical factor. Some plastics, such as those used in butter tubs and deli containers, are intended for cold food storage and are not suitable for reheating. Polystyrene containers, for example, should be avoided in the microwave unless they are specifically labelled as microwave-safe.

Additionally, the duration of microwave exposure matters. Even microwave-safe containers should not be heated for excessive periods. While short heating times of a few minutes are generally safe, heating a plastic container for an extended period, such as 40 minutes, may lead to undesirable results.

Furthermore, it is worth noting that some plastics contain chemicals like phthalates and Bisphenol A (BPA), which can migrate into food when heated. These substances have been linked to negative health outcomes, including hormone disruptions and cardiovascular issues. Therefore, it is advisable to transfer food to microwave-safe glass or ceramic containers whenever possible, reducing direct contact with plastic.

In summary, plastic containers can melt or degrade in the microwave under specific conditions, such as prolonged exposure to heat, the use of non-microwavable plastics, or the absence of "Microwave Safe" labelling. To ensure safety, always follow the instructions on the label, be mindful of the type of plastic and its intended use, and consider alternative containers like glass or ceramic when possible.
